About this clinic

Prototypes rebuilds the lives of women, children and communities impacted by substance use, mental illness and domestic violence. We promote self-sufficiency while ensuring safety and shelter for those in need. In 1986 Vivian Brown, PhD, and Maryann Fraser, LCSW, MBA founded Prototypes with the goal to change treatment for women and their children. The first residential treatment facility for women and their children began serving clients in 1988. Throughout the years, Prototypes expanded its services by opening additional facilities and serving more individuals. Today, Prototypes operates several sites in Southern California, annually serving more than 10,000 women, men and children. Prototypes is a lifeline to women who are struggling with addiction and other serious issues such as domestic violence and mental illness. Many of these women are mothers who face an impossible choice: give up their children to foster care or a guardian, or continue to suffer. With a proven model of comprehensive, integrated social services, Prototypes has evolved into one of the nation’s leading behavioral healthcare providers and is a “prototype” for other such organizations. Our team of top professionals and dedicated staff provide: Residential and Outpatient Substance Use Disorder Treatment, Detoxification, Mental Health Services, Prevention & Education, Vocational Training, Parenting Support for Families
